Opportunities for Specialization within Health And Social Care Level 6

Health and Social Care Level 6 offers a range of opportunities for specialization, allowing students to focus on specific areas of interest within the field. Some of the key specializations available at this level include:

Specialization Description
Mental Health Focuses on understanding and supporting individuals with mental health issues, including assessment, intervention, and treatment.
Gerontology Specializes in the care of elderly individuals, addressing their unique health and social needs.
Community Health Emphasizes promoting health and well-being within communities through education, prevention, and intervention.
Disability Studies Focuses on supporting individuals with disabilities, addressing their physical, emotional, and social needs.

These specializations allow students to develop expertise in specific areas of health and social care, preparing them for careers in fields such as counseling, social work, healthcare management, and more. By choosing a specialization at Level 6, students can tailor their education to align with their career goals and interests, ultimately enhancing their knowledge and skills in their chosen area of specialization.
